Police investigate Wyndham Vale deaths

Police are hunting for the occupants of three vehicles after two men were killed in a violent attack at a home in Melbourne’s south west.

It’s believed the convoy drove to the Wyndham Vale home at about 2.30 am on Saturday and the two men were shot during a confrontation.

Another man, believed to be in his twenties, suffered injuries to his upper body and was taken to hospital in a serious but stable condition.

Investigators have not released any information about the victims or suspects but it’s believed they may have known each other.

“There were two young men certainly at home, minding their own business when this tragic event occurred,” Inspector Chris Murray told reporters on Saturday.

It is not being treated as a random attack.

“We don’t think this was such an incident which is going to affect the broader community in terms of innocent people,” Inspector Murray said.

A woman was also inside the home when the violence erupted.

“I haven’t spoken to her personally but I can imagine, you know, you’ve got two people who have been murdered in your premises (that) would be nothing short of horrific,” Inspector Murray added.

It’s believed a large number of people travelled in the convoy of three cars but there is no description of the vehicles involved.

Anyone with dashcam or information about who was inside is urged to come forward.

Emergency services were called to a stabbing at the Carmichael Drive home about 3am on Saturday but later confirmed a shooting took place.
